The CCNP Enterprise certification doesn't have formal pre-requisites, but it is a professional-level exam requiring significant real-world experience. Stop wasting time and understand what is actually required to earn the credential:
Pass the Core Exam (350-401 ENCOR): This is mandatory. Our training covers all domains of the $400 USD exam, focusing on implementation and operation.
Pass ONE Concentration Exam: You must choose and pass a $300 USD specialization exam (e.g., ENARSI, ENSLD, ENWLSD, etc.). We provide the targeted training for this crucial step.
Pre-Requisite (Unstated): While Cisco doesn't mandate the CCNA, do not attempt the CCNP without a CCNA-level understanding. This course assumes you have a foundational grasp of basic routing, switching, and subnetting.
